So, i recently hacked my wii console, i bought it since it came out so it's kind of old, i have a LOT of original wii games, it is 4.3u, and i decided to hack it to play games from a usb drive and play emulated games etc. but now just 2 days since i hacked it i wanted to play Donkey Kong Country Returns an original game i have and it asked for an update!!! so i was all freaked out, i hit accept, and it says that i need to update to play the game and that if i modified my wii it may get bricked!

what should i do? what do you recomment, i'm a n00b, and i think i prefer to go back to unhack it, how can i get it back to how it was before hacking with all my original games working?

HELP PLEASE!

Here's a pic of what shows up on screen when i try to play the game, it's in spanish but it says what i told you, that if my wii console has any unofficial modification on it the update may remove the modification causing my wii console to stop working and that if i don't update i won't be able to play this game or future games!

This obviously didn't happened before hacking and i have played it a lot of times in my console.

Use ModMii to install Priiloader and enable the Block Disc Updates hack. Your retail discs likely see your cIOS files on your Wii and want to stub them, which is why you need to install Priiloader. Alternatively, you could just launch the retail games with a loader like NeoGamma or Gecko OS and bypass the system menu altogether.
